Airpics KD9 Aerial photograph looking south over Aldermaston Wharf, showing part of Sterling Cables site, with the Kennet and Avon Canal running across the photograph. The date range for this photo is suggested to be between 1984 (lift bridge was installed) and 1990 (Sterling Cables left the Swan Drive/Kingfisher Close site).
